The Stakes of the Upcoming Clash
As River Plate gears up to face Gimnasia on May 13, 2026, anticipation is palpable among the fans. This match is not just another fixture in the Liga Profesional Argentina; it holds significant implications for both teams' standings and ambitions this season. River, fresh off a dramatic victory over San Lorenzo in a penalty shootout, is looking to build on their momentum, while Gimnasia aims to secure vital points in the chase for a higher league position.
In their last encounter, River showcased a dominant performance, controlling 73% of the possession against San Lorenzo. This ability to dictate the game will be crucial when they face Gimnasia, who will likely adopt a more defensive approach. Fans can expect a tactical battle where River’s attacking prowess will be tested against Gimnasia’s resilience.
Tactical Breakdown: River Plate's Strengths and Strategies
River Plate, managed by Martín Demichelis, has established itself as a formidable force in Argentine football. Their gameplay is characterized by fluid attacking movements and a solid midfield presence. Here are some key strategic elements to consider: - Pressing Game: River's high pressing often forces opponents into mistakes, allowing them to capitalize on turnovers. Expect them to apply pressure from the start against Gimnasia. - Wing Play: With players like Ezequiel Barco and Miguel Borja, River utilizes width effectively, stretching defenses and creating space for central attackers. Their ability to whip in crosses will be vital. - Midfield Control: The partnership between Enzo Pérez and Rodrigo Aliendro provides both defensive cover and attacking support, making it difficult for opponents to break through the midfield.
Conversely, Gimnasia, under the guidance of Néstor Gorosito, may employ a more pragmatic approach. They could set up defensively, looking to hit River on the counter. Their defensive organization will be key to frustrating River’s attacking flow.
